VICTORY TOWNSHIP — Dr. Robert Root-Bernstein, a physiologist from Michigan State University, will present a program for the community titled “A ‘Tools for Thinking’ Approach to Business Creativity,” today, Sept. 6, at 6:30 p.m., in West Shore Community College’s Center Stage Theater.

Those who attend will discover why breadth of experience is critical for developing critical thinking; how educators and business people perceive creativity from quite different perspectives; who is creative; when one wants creativity; and how to foster its appropriate use.

Together with his wife Michele Root-Bernstein, Robert Root-Bernstein is the author of “Sparks of Genius.” The book explores the 13 thinking “tools” creative people in all lines of work use.  Root-Bernstein has found that whether a person is a student or a teacher, a parent or grandparent, an employee or a retiree, or in business, social work, or manufacturing, the tools are surprisingly the same.

Root-Bernstein is also a recipient of the MacArthur Foundation’s “genius” grant and is the author of several other books.

A related event will be held at 11 a.m., Thursday, Sept. 7, Center Stage Theater, for students and community, “Thinking Creatively Across the Disciplines.”
